harsh   adjective

Meaning : Unpleasantly stern.

Example : Wild and harsh country full of hot sand and cactus.
The nomad life is rough and hazardous.

Synonyms : rough

Meaning : Unpleasantly rough or jarring to the senses.

Example : The harsh cry of a blue jay.
Harsh cognac.
The harsh white light makes you screw up your eyes.
Harsh irritating smoke filled the hallway.

Meaning : Of textures that are rough to the touch or substances consisting of relatively large particles.

Example : Coarse meal.
Coarse sand.
A coarse weave.

Synonyms : coarse

Meaning : Unkind or cruel or uncivil.

Example : Had harsh words.
A harsh and unlovable old tyrant.
A rough answer.

Synonyms : rough

Meaning : Severe.

Example : A harsh penalty.

Meaning : Sharply disagreeable. Rigorous.

Example : The harsh facts of court delays.
An abrasive character.

Synonyms : abrasive
